Definitions:

Divine Intervention

The belief in or experience of a deity or higher power intervening in human affairs, often in a miraculous or unexpected manner.

Supernatural Theories

Theories that see mental disorders as the result of supernatural forces, such as divine intervention, curses, demonic possession, and/or personal sins; mental disorders then can be cured through religious rituals, exorcisms, confessions, and/or death.

Psychological Theories

Concepts or models developed to understand the mind, behavior, and interpersonal relationships through various frameworks.

Social Status

The position or rank of a person or group within the social hierarchy, often influenced by factors such as occupation, income, heritage, education, and power.
